Leverkusen, Germany - Bayer MaterialScience said it will introduce raw material solutions hair care and styling, based on its Baycusan line of polyurethane materials at In-Cosmetics 2013
Bayer said, these raw materials are used for leave-in products, which are applied to the hair after washing and not rinsed out. Using these products helps consumers meet the current aspirations for shiny, flexible and healthy hair among young and old.
Conditioning products formulated with Baycusan C 1008 waterborne polyurethane dispersions give hair increased elastic and natural hold and cut down frizz without greasiness, said Bayer.
They also repair split ends, protect hair against heat, and significantly enhance shine.
"Regular treatment with leave-in products based on these raw materials helps damaged hair quickly regain an attractive shine and manageability, making it easier to comb through," explains Dr. Paula Rodrigues, global head of Cosmetic Raw Materials at Bayer MaterialScience.
This film former also is suitable for sprays, gels and styling creams that help shape hair and give it lasting hold.
